Hi Guys,
I need some help or advice regarding our MFD2 version C CD & SAT NAV player. Over the past few days when you put a CD into the player it fails to recognize the C.D at at and shows the message "No audible CD". On some occasions it may then start playing the CD then stop. It also wont release the CD straight away either. Is there a FIX for this sort of issue or is it time to upgrade ? I rather not upgrade at the moment as we are thinking of potentially selling the car this year. Any help as always would be greatly appreciated. Cheers :smiley:
-
Same happened to mine.
The CD is constantly in the MFD2 so over years the laser etches it apparently. It will work the odd time yes but the only fix is to replace it.
I toyed with upgrading to RNS 510 but without sounding retro, I like the 6 disc cd changer so I just picked up an XCarLink for €50 to play spotify and I have a new MFD CD on the way for £30 but I doubt it's genuine.
